B.Sc. (Hons.) in Electronics - Batch of 2023
Offered by Zakir Husain Delhi College, University of Delhi
2.8
3Placements3Infrastructure3Faculty3Crowd & Campus Life2Value for Money
The college is good in terms of academics.
Placements: The college has its placement cell, which provides internship opportunities throughout the year. It also conducts a placement mela at the end of the year before examinations. The placement cell brings internship opportunities suitable for all courses, and sometimes specific subject internships are available. However, the stipends offered by those companies are sometimes too low. The placement cell organizes placement mela, but mostly sales companies come.
Infrastructure: The college doesn't have any hostel. After the opening of the new building, it will become the tallest building of DU, but before that, the college doesn't have that big infrastructure. The college has well-developed labs for all subjects, including electronics, zoology, botany, chemistry, and computer labs. Zakir Husain's library is quite good.
Faculty: The teachers are very qualified and help us perform practicals, which later assist students during practical examinations. In the first two semesters, there were four subjects: two core subjects, one AECC (English or EVS), and one GE (you can choose any one subject of your choice).

Q:   How can I get admission in Zakir Husain Delhi College?
A: 

In 2022, Zakir Husain Delhi College (like all DU affiliated colleges) adopted CUET UG exam for admission to its undergraduate courses. Zakir Husain Delhi College admission 2023 for UG courses (as per DU) will be through Common Seat Allocation System of the University of Delhi. But, at first, it is necessary that aspirants opt for DU during CUET form filling and later apply on the CSAS portal to be eligible for admission. The admission process after CUET result declaration is explained below:

Step 1: After the declaration of the CUET UG exam, register on the DU CSAS portal in multiple phases.

Step 2: Submit Zakir Husain Delhi College + Course combination preferences in the order of priority on the CSAS dashboard. Here student must select their preferred course and college as the option. 

Step 3: The University has released the dates for three DU CSAS Seat Allocation Lists which will be out on August 1, August 10 and August 22, 2023, respectively for all categories. 

Step 4: Once the candidate "Accept" the provisionally allocated seat, the Zakir Husain Delhi College will verify the eligibility and documents uploaded by the candidate online. The college has an option to 'Accept' or 'Reject' the admission of the student basis the verification. 

Step 5: Once Zakir Husain Delhi College accords the approval, candidates will have to pay the 'Admission Fee' to confirm their seat.

Q:   Can I get into Zakir Husain Delhi College without CUET?
A: 

No, Zakir Husain Delhi College admission to all the courses, i.e., undergraduate and postgraduate programmes, is entrance-based. While this DU-affiliated college accepts CUET UG exam for admission to its undergraduate courses, such as BA, BSc, BCom, admission to all the postgraduate courses is subject to the CUET- PG exam starting admission 2023. Zakir Husain Delhi College along with DU started accepting CUET UG starting 2022 and the CUET PG from 2023 session onward. Before this, admission to undergraduate was based on merit in Class 12 and PG admission was mostly subject to DUET exam previously conducted by DU.
